Window (weight function)

The window is a weight function that is used to control the effects caused by the presence of side lobes in the spectral estimates (spreading of the spectrum). It is convenient to consider the available final data record or the existing final correlation sequence as some part of the corresponding infinite sequence, visible through the applied window. In this case, an obvious assumption is made that all unobservable readings are zero, regardless of whether this is in fact true or not.
